A female asked:

Hi there, i have severe pain in my achilles and calf but woke up with swelling behind my knee today and a deep pain inside knee. are they related?

Yes: There is a strong possibility you have torn your gastrocnemius muscle, which becomes part of your achilles tendon. The gastrocnemius muscle originates around the back of the knee, this is likely why you are having knee pain. Other possibilities are a bakers cyst, arterial rupture, and less likely a blood clot.
